Small-scale, rapid isolation of plasmid DNA is a routine procedure used for screening and analysis of recombinant DNAs in cloning and sub-cloning experiments. In this experiment, students isolate plasmid DNA without the use of toxic chemicals such as phenol or chloroform.
- For 5 lab groups
- Complete in 60 minutes
Also required: Electrophoresis tank and power supply, water batch, microcentrifuge (10000 min⁻¹), 5 to 50 µl adjustable or 40 and 50 µl fixed volume micropipettes, 95 to 100% isopropanol, and white light box.
: Kit includes instructions, various solutions and buffers, agarose powder, and stains.
